Two New Iridoid Glucosides from Clerodenrum Serratum

Abstract: Four compounds were obtained from the leaves of Clerodendrum serratum. By means of spectroscopic techniques(such as IR, UV, MS, 1H NMR , 13C NMR and 2D-NMR) and chemical evidences, their structures were elucidated as 7-O-p-coumaroyloxyugandoside(1), 7-O-cinnamoyloxyugandoside(2), acteoside(3) and martynoside(4) respectively. Compounds 1 and 2 were new iridoid glucosides, compunds 3 and 4 were phenylpropanoid glycosides which were obtained for the first time from this plant.
